"Resolution changing the name of Flach Street which is located between Spring Street and Topeka Street in the 16th Ward, 3rd Voting District of the City of Pittsburgh." Pittsburgh city resolution, 1993, no. 1104. Passed Sept. 21, 1993; approved Sept. 30, 1993; recorded Oct. 1, 1993. In Ordinances and Resolutions of the Council of the City of Pittsburgh for the Year 1993, vol. 127-B, pp. 1042–1043 (Internet Archive Pghmunicipalrecord1993volB).

No. 1104. RESOLUTION CHANGING the name of Flach Street which is located between Spring Street and Topeka Street in the 16th Ward, 3rd Voting District of the City of Pittsburgh.

B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PITTSBURGH AS FOLLOWS:

SECTION 1. THAT the name of Flach Street, which was established pursuant to Ordinance No. 448 of 1923, located between Spring Street and Topeka Street, in the 16th Ward, 3rd Voting District of the City of Pittsburgh is hereby changed to Flack Street.

SECTION 2. Any Resolution or Ordinance or part thereof, conflicting with the provisions of this Resolution is hereby repealed so far as the same effects [sic] this Resolution.

Passed September 21, 1993.

Approved September 30, 1993.

Recorded October 1, 1993.
